A vintage collectible bronze medal of Washington before Boston that commentates Washington’s deluge and capture of the British Forces stationed in Boston during the Revolutionary War. The siege began on April 19 after Lexington and Concord. Washington's militia from surrounding Massachusetts communities blocked land access to Boston. The Continental Congress formed the Continental Army from the militia, with George Washington as its Commander in Chief. In June 1775, the Americans laid siege to the British-occupied city of Boston and conducted raids, minor skirmishes, and attacked with some sniper fire. The seige lasted until March 1776.

This copy is a commemorative token is a circa 1960s reproduction of the medal that was originally cast in gold.

The one side has a bust of Washington and the text - HOSTIBUS PRIMO FUGATIS BOSTONIUM RECUPERATUM XVII MARTII MDCCLXXVI.
The other side has a scene of Washington and three other men on horseback overlooking the city of Boston and the text - COMITIA AMERICANA GEORGIO WASHINGTON SVPREMO DVCI EXERCITVVM ADSERTORI LIBERTATIS.

NOTE: The original round commemorative medal was originally cast from a design by the artist Pierre-Simon-Benjamin Duvivier. The medal was struck in Paris and presented to Washington on March 21, 1790.The Washington before Boston medal was considered to be the most important and is the largest in the Comitia Americana series. A gold specimen was presented to Washington on March 21, 1790 at Mount Vernon, along with a collection of eleven silver medals (the Washington before Boston, Gates, Wayne, Fleury, Stewart, Morgan, William Washington, Howard and Greene medals authorized by congress as well as the 1783 Libertas Americana and the 1786 Franklin medals).
